Disney Store Opening times In Romford, UK

All stores Disney Store in Romford: 2

Time in United Kingdom: 09:40:28

Disney Store Romford, Romford

N3-N5 Laurie Walk

Open now, until 18:00

Disney Store Norwich, Romford

N3-N5 Laurie Walk

Open now, until 18:00